Wrist Surgery

The wrist is a delicate anatomical machine which usually works so efficiently that most people are unaware of just how important it is to everyday activity. When disease or injury affects this part of the body, however, the vital part the wrist plays in ordinary work and play quickly becomes evident. When a wrist injury occurs, loss of hand function usually follows. This eventually makes grasping and maneuvering objects either painful or impossible. This is especially true concerning the five most common wrist injuries below:

• Broken wrist bones
• Carpal Tunnel Syndrome
• Damaged tendons
• Ruptured ligaments
• Arthritic deterioration

Although broken wrist bones occur frequently in the elderly because of a loss of balance, osteoporosis, or medications, they are also prevalent in children and teenagers who participate in risky activities or are just learning new skills. Riding bikes or scooters, diving, playing basketball, soccer, or football, and even car accidents can result in broken bones in the wrist. While a break in the wrist area can sometimes be treated with a cast, surgery to repair the break may require plates, pins or screws to hold the sections of bone in place until they heal. Depending on the bones broken and the extensiveness of the wrist surgery Los Angeles patients may experience pain for several weeks following this procedure. Pain medication can be helpful during this period, and warm compresses or paraffin dips are also useful during the healing process. Eventually, physical therapy may be advised by the doctor to help restore the range of movement in the wrist, hand, and fingers.

Carpal tunnel syndrome is become more problematic as modern society requires more repetitive movement. Texting, computer usage, gardening, golfing, tennis, and other activities that require the same motions for long periods of time can result in a narrowing of the tunnel which holds the nerve bundles leading to the wrist. Although only painful at first, this condition can eventually lead to an inability to use the affected wrist. Through the use of wrist arthroscopy Los Angeles surgeons can alleviate the problems associated with carpal tunnel syndrome. Since very little pain is associated with wrist arthroscopy, patients are usually able to use the affected joint within a few days, but they may need a brace for several weeks.

Surgery for these types of wrist injuries often involves reconstructing the tendon or even grafting a ruptured tendon to another nonessential healthy one. Following this type of wrist surgery Los Angeles’ patients may have a drain for several days and a thumb splint for a few weeks. With exercise and physical therapy, however, range of motion should soon make wrist movement easier.

Although the motion of the wrist is limited, pain will be lessened by the procedure and the wrist will have more stability. Tenosynovitis of the wrist can also be alleviated through surgery. The surgeon simply makes a cut over the affected tendons and removes the inflamed substances which might later cause a rupture. This surgery is simpler and requires less down time.
